Overview of Polyester Film Capacitors and Their Applications

Polyester film capacitors are crucial components in electrical and electronic circuits. They are known for their stability and reliability. These capacitors find applications in various industries, including automotive, consumer electronics, and renewable energy systems. Their ability to handle high voltages and temperatures makes them suitable for demanding environments.

In terms of design, polyester film capacitors are lightweight and compact. This makes them easy to integrate into different devices. However, they can sometimes face challenges with leakage current. Manufacturers need to focus on improving this aspect. Another consideration is dielectric absorption, which can affect performance in sensitive applications.

Performance and Reliability Factors for Polyester Film Capacitors

Polyester film capacitors are becoming increasingly popular. Their performance is a critical factor for many applications. These capacitors offer a balance of reliability and efficiency. They are lightweight and have a high dielectric strength. This makes them suitable for various electronic devices. However, there are some concerns we should address.

One important aspect is temperature stability. Polyester film capacitors can be sensitive to extreme temperatures. This sensitivity might affect their longevity. Users often report issues when these components are pushed beyond their limits. Therefore, it’s vital to consider operating conditions during selection.

Another factor is the capacitor's voltage rating. Overvoltage can lead to breakdown and failure. Many users underestimate this aspect. Regular testing and reviewing specifications can prevent potential issues. It’s not uncommon to overlook these details. Educating stakeholders about these factors can improve overall reliability. The right choices lead to better performance in the long run.
